Johnson & Johnson Innovative Medicine R&D is recruiting for a Global Labeling Operations Specialist. This position is a hybrid role and can be located in High Wycombe, United Kingdom; Beerse, Belgium; or Leiden, Netherlands.
The Global Labeling Operations Specialist will be responsible for the following:
* Act in role of Reference Safety Information (RSI) steward in support of Clinical Trial management, including monitoring changes to comparator labels. Communicate changes to Clinical, Safety, and Regulatory teams in accordance with documented timelines; and tracking completion of impact assessments.
* Track key labeling milestones and deliverables using tracking tools, document repositories, and other related systems and technologies.
* Support the development, preparation, monitoring, and communication of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) and metrics related to comparator labels and other labeling outputs and processes.
* Manage/monitor process communications, department mailboxes, and collaboration portals.
* Provide input and support for audits and inspections.
* Support process improvements and successful communication and collaboration within Global Labeling and across business partners.
